Output 51a53d8645e4a032465840346a492b43801b2365733cb51dba49f920a27ec95d:31

value
6902322
script pubkey
OP_0 OP_PUSHBYTES_20 cc14ef5c83c15639bfe46a667be0e08cde4814b2
address
bc1qes2w7hyrc9trn0lydfn8hc8q3n0ys99j95n0tz
transaction
51a53d8645e4a032465840346a492b43801b2365733cb51dba49f920a27ec95d
confirmations
164611
spent
true